5. Locally Sourced Products

Another way of demonstrating social responsibility is by sourcing ingredients from local farmers and producers. By establishing relationships with these producers, you can create delicious dishes while also supporting the local economy. You can also ensure that your ingredients are ethically grown and of the highest quality.

7. Delivery-Focused Menu Design

Due to the prevalence of food delivery services, it’s important to ensure that the dishes you offer are suitable for delivery. This means designing dishes that can be easily transported, and ensuring they look as appetizing as possible when they arrive at the customer’s doorstep. You should also consider the containers used for delivery, as they should be leak-proof and designed to retain flavor.
